14. When positive externalities exist in a market, which of the following is true?
- the social demand curve is to the right of the private demand curve
16. When the price of a complementary good decreases, what is affected in the market for beef and how?
- demand for beef increases (quantity demanded of complementary good would increase and demand for beef would shift to the right)
17. In the short run the firm is able to:
- Adjust only variable costs
